How to Store Spices
Keep them in an airtight, dry container away from heat or light.
For longer storage, store spices in a dark cabinet. This will help keep them fresh and prevent any deterioration due to oxidation.
Store your spices in a cool, dry area away from direct sunlight. You can lose the aroma and flavor of your spice if it is near a heater or window.
Spices can be best kept in an airtight container or tin. Avoid storing spices in plastic containers.
It is vital to always check the seal after opening, resealing and before storing.
You don't have to throw out leftover spices. Use them instead by adding them into other dishes. You can even freeze them to extend their shelf life.

Do You Know How to Make Curry Paste?
Curry paste uses dried chillies, shallots, galangal root, lemongrass, kaffir lime leaf, garlic, shrimp paste, sugar, salt, and sometimes coconut milk. It is widely used in Thai cuisine.
One of the most widely used condiments in Southeast Asia is curry paste. Curry paste can add a distinct flavour to many dishes like curries.
It's not difficult to make at home! Just follow our step-by-step guide below:
Step1 - Prepare Ingredients
- Before starting the recipe, you will need to prepare all ingredients.
- Begin by peeling and cutting shallots into small pieces (about 2 cups). Then chop galangal root into small pieces (about 3 inches long) and set aside.
- Next, remove and cut the cloves of garlic (about four cloves). Lemongrass stems about 1/2 inch thick should be removed and finely chopped.
- Crush the red chilli peppers with about four tablespoons of water and remove the seeds.
- Next, cut the kaffir-lime leaves into thin strips (5 inches). Take out the white part and place it in a bowl.
- After that, wash and drain shrimp paste (about 6 ounces), then coarsely mash it.
- Finally, measure out sugar and salt.
Step2 - Grind Ingredients
- Blend all ingredients until smooth
- The texture should look similar to peanut-butter.
- Note: if you want to reduce the amount of oil in the dish, you can substitute some water for some of the oil.
Step3 - Add Coconut Milk
- Add coconut milk to the mixture and mix well.
- Slowly add coconut milk to ensure that the paste doesn't become too sticky.
- If you like it milder, reduce the number of chillies used and add more galangal root.
- You can make it more spicy by adding more chilies and less galangal root. The final result should taste delicious to you.
